Lens specifications

TitleDescription

Lens Material

Etafilcon A

Technology

LACREON® Technology

Dk/t∞§4 (edge-corrected)

25.5 x 10-9

Water Content

58%

UV BLocking – Class 2#^4

~97% UVB and 82% UVA

Centre thickness at -3.00D

0.084mm

Base Curve

8.5mm, 9.0mm

Diameter

14.2mm

Power Range

-0.50D to -6.00D (0.25D steps)

-6.50D to -12.00D (0.50D steps)

+0.50D to +6.00D (0.25D steps)

Visibility Tint

Yes

Replacement Schedule

Daily Disposable

Package Size

30 and 90 Packs

EYE-INSPIRED DESIGN®

Moisture-infused for hydration

Moisture-Infused

LACREON® Technology is a unique Dual Action Technology designed to keep moisture in and irritation out with an embedded wetting agent (PVP) that won’t blink away or release over time.‡3,7

Invisible Edge for comfort

Invisible Edge

ACUVUE® soft contact lenses have thin edges so that the eyelids glide over them as if nothing is there.8

UV Blocking for eye health

UV Blocking

UV blocking in every lens to help protect eyes from the transmission of harmful UV radiation.#^4

Antioxidants to support comfort

Antioxidants

Help protect the ocular environment from oxidative effects that may contribute to discomfort.9

FOOTNOTES

$ In a year-long observational/surveillance registry that relied on patient reports of symptomatic adverse events that would have led them to seek clinical care, no symptomatic infiltrative events or serious adverse events were reported. These results should be considered in conjunction with other clinical results on the safety and efficacy of daily disposable etafilcon A contact lenses, which also generally show low rates of such events. Although no symptomatic infiltrative events were reported in this study, such events can and have occurred with daily disposable lenses, including 1-DAY ACUVUE® MOIST, as noted in the product labeling.

+ 14 clinical studies posted on ClinicalTrials.gov, a website maintained by the NIH, evaluated subjective comfort as a primary or secondary endpoint for 1-DAY ACUVUE® MOIST Brand family (spherical, astigmatism, and multifocal) contact lenses vs. competitors’ products. Published trials include comparisons between etafilcon A and nelfilcon A, omafilcon A, hilafilcon B, ocufilcon D and nesofilcon A. Review conducted as of October 31, 2025.

# Helps protect against transmission of harmful UV radiation to the cornea & into the eye.
^ WARNING: UV-absorbing contact lenses are NOT substitutes for protective UV-absorbing  eyewear such as UV-absorbing goggles or sunglasses because they do not completely cover the eye and surrounding area. You should continue to use UV-absorbing eyewear as directed. NOTE: Long-term exposure to UV radiation is one of the risk factors associated with cataracts. Exposure is based on a number of factors such as environmental conditions (altitude, geography, cloud cover) and personal factors (extent and nature of outdoor activities). UV-blocking contact lenses help provide protection against harmful UV radiation. However, clinical studies have not been done to demonstrate that wearing UV-blocking contact lenses reduces the risk of developing cataracts or other eye disorders.
